No. BackupPC has no real tracking of "unique disk space used by backup"
because that doesn't really exist.

The *pool* uses disk space. Deleting single older backups will (1) free no
space at all right away, (2) lead to some free space once the next
BackupPcNightly runs, and (3) the amount freed will not be known beforehand.
